Frequently asked questions about Ps 20 Clinton Hill

How many students attend Ps 20 Clinton Hill?

Ps 20 Clinton Hill has 689 students enrolled. It is a public school in Brooklyn, NY. CCD year-over-year: 619 (2022-23) → 651 (2023-24), up 32.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Ps 20 Clinton Hill?

The student-teacher ratio at Ps 20 Clinton Hill is 23:1, which is 95% higher than the New York average of 11.8:1 and 46%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.

What percentage of students receive free lunch at Ps 20 Clinton Hill?

38.1% of students at Ps 20 Clinton Hill are eligible for free lunch, compared to the New York average of 56.2%.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Ps 20 Clinton Hill?

The largest demographic group at Ps 20 Clinton Hill is White at 39.4% of enrollment, in Brooklyn, NY.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 72.6/100.
